企业级App开发中数据安全与隐私保护方案设计
在企业级App开发中,数据安全与隐私保护早已不是可选项,而是关乎用户信任与合规生存的基石。尤其是当福州网站开发与移动端业务深度耦合时,从服务器到客户端的全链路防护设计,直接决定了应用能否在金融、医疗等敏感行业中站稳脚跟。
核心原理:纵深防御与最小化原则
企业级App的数据安全体系必须遵循纵深防御模型——单点加密或防火墙已不足以应对现代威胁。我们通常从三个层面切入:传输层采用TLS 1.3协议并强制证书固定(Certificate Pinning);存储层对本地数据库使用AES-256加密,密钥通过硬件安全模块(如iOS的Secure Enclave)隔离;逻辑层则实施数据最小化采集,例如位置权限仅在用户触发地图功能时授予,而非常驻后台。在网站搭建阶段,很多团队会忽略API接口的速率限制与参数校验,这恰恰是数据泄露的高发点。
实操方法:从代码到部署的四重防线
第一,代码层面需启用混淆与防逆向工具。以Android为例,ProGuard配合R8可以大幅提高反编译成本;iOS则需开启Bitcode并剥离符号表。第二,网络请求必须携带动态签名的Token,且Token生命周期不超过15分钟。第三,服务端日志中禁止明文记录身份证、银行卡号等敏感字段,可参考PCI DSS标准进行掩码处理。第四,针对app开发中常见的第三方SDK接入,务必逐一审计其数据收集行为——2023年某出行平台因第三方地图SDK违规上传位置数据,被处以年营收4%的罚款。
- 传输加密:强制HTTPS + 证书固定 + 请求签名
- 本地存储:数据库加密 + 文件级权限控制
- 权限管理:按需动态申请,拒绝默认全部授权
数据对比:不同方案下的安全收益
我们曾对某金融类App进行基线测试:未实施任何额外防护时,其API被暴力破解的成功率约为12.7%。引入OAuth 2.0 + JWT短时效机制后,该指标降至0.3%。而在加入设备指纹与行为风控后,自动化攻击的拦截率飙升到99.1%。这组数据直观说明,单一的加密方案远不如组合拳有效。对于福州网站开发与后续的app开发迭代,建议团队每季度进行一次渗透测试,重点关注OWASP Top 10中2023年新增的“不安全设计的架构”条目。
另外,隐私合规方面不可忽视GDPR与《个人信息保护法》的差异。例如,对欧洲用户需提供“数据可携带权”接口,而国内场景更强调“最小必要”原则。在网站搭建与App功能设计时,建议将隐私策略嵌入产品原型阶段,而非上线前补丁——后者容易导致功能割裂,且修复成本是前期的6-8倍。
最后想提醒的是,数据安全不是静态配置,而是持续对抗的过程。当你的企业级App用户量突破百万级,建议引入实时威胁情报系统,监控暗网上的数据交易与漏洞利用。从技术编辑的角度看,福州网站开发与app开发的团队若能将安全左移,在编码阶段就植入隐私保护逻辑,后续的运维压力会大幅降低——这远比事后修补更符合商业效率。